It's actually not a particularly hot chip. The elevated idle temperatures are intentional. AMD's newest processors run at high VCore when idle to keep the cores primed for rapid clock increases during gaming or program launches. Once under consistent load, the VCore gradually decreases, which explains why temperatures remain stable. For the 7000 series, they also operate hot under load but this is designed to maximize performance. Your PCs might show different temps due to varying voltage supplies from motherboards, or possibly your friend's CPU is a high-end model. Still, your chip is functioning properly—feel free to let the fans run at around 50-60% for optimal performance.
